Whole Wheat Pasta
At the heart of this salad is whole wheat pasta, which serves as a hearty base. Unlike its refined counterparts, whole wheat pasta is made from the entire grain, retaining the bran and germ. This means it’s packed with dietary fiber, which is essential for digestive health and can help keep you feeling full longer. Additionally, whole wheat pasta provides a range of B vitamins, iron, and antioxidants, making it a nutritious choice for any meal.
When preparing pasta for a salad, it’s crucial to ensure that it is cooked to an al dente texture. This not only enhances the overall mouthfeel of the dish but also helps the pasta hold up against the other ingredients and dressing without becoming mushy.

Cooking the Pasta
1. Choosing the Right Pasta: Start by selecting a whole wheat pasta shape that you enjoy. Rotini, fusilli, or penne are all excellent choices that can hold the dressing and other ingredients well.
2. Boiling the Water: Fill a large pot with water and bring it to a rolling boil. Adding salt to the water is essential, as it helps to flavor the pasta during cooking.
3. Cooking to Al Dente: Add the pasta to the boiling water and cook according to the package instructions, but be sure to check for the al dente texture a minute or two before the suggested cooking time. Al dente pasta will be firm to the bite and will not turn mushy once mixed with the dressing and other ingredients.
4. Cooling the Pasta: Once cooked, drain the pasta and rinse it under cold water to stop the cooking process. This step is crucial for cold pasta salads, as it helps to cool the pasta quickly and prevents it from sticking together.
Preparing the Vegetables
1. Washing and Chopping: While the pasta is cooking, take the time to wash your fresh vegetables thoroughly. For cherry tomatoes, simply halve them; for cucumbers, peel if desired and dice into bite-sized pieces; and for bell peppers, remove the seeds and chop into small squares.
2. Selecting Fresh Produce: When choosing tomatoes and cucumbers, look for those that are firm and vibrant in color. Ripe tomatoes should have a slight give when pressed, and cucumbers should be smooth and firm to the touch.
Crafting the Dressing
1. Mixing the Ingredients: In a small bowl, combine extra virgin olive oil, freshly squeezed lemon juice, minced garlic (if desired), salt, and pepper. Whisk until the dressing is well emulsified and smooth.
2. Adjusting the Flavor: Taste the dressing and adjust the seasoning as necessary. You may want to add a pinch of dried oregano or red pepper flakes for an extra kick, depending on your flavor preference.

Breakdown of Ingredients in the Dressing
The dressing for your Mediterranean Escape Cold Pasta Salad is where the magic truly begins. A well-crafted dressing can elevate your pasta salad, aligning the flavors of the ingredients with a harmonious blend. The key components of the dressing include:
– Extra Virgin Olive Oil: This is the cornerstone of your dressing. It contributes a rich, fruity flavor and acts as a base that helps to meld all the other ingredients together.
– Red Wine Vinegar: This tangy ingredient adds acidity, cutting through the richness of the olive oil while complementing the pasta and vegetables. It provides a zesty kick that enhances the overall taste of the salad.
– Dijon Mustard: A touch of Dijon mustard not only adds a slight spiciness but also acts as an emulsifier, helping the oil and vinegar to blend seamlessly.
– Garlic: Fresh minced garlic brings an aromatic punch, deepening the flavor profile of the dressing. Adjust the quantity based on your preference for garlic.
– Dried Oregano and Basil: These Mediterranean herbs infuse the dressing with fragrant notes and add depth to the entire salad. They evoke the essence of the Mediterranean landscape and cuisine.
– Salt and Pepper: Essential for seasoning, these ingredients enhance the natural flavors of the dressing and the salad ingredients.

Balancing Flavors: Vinegar, Spices, and Seasoning
Achieving the perfect balance of flavors in your dressing is essential. The acidity from the vinegar should harmonize with the richness of the olive oil, while the spices and herbs should complement the dish without overpowering it. Start with a 3:1 ratio of oil to vinegar, adjusting according to taste. A pinch of salt will enhance the flavors, while freshly cracked pepper adds a hint of spice. Taste your dressing as you mix, and don’t hesitate to tweak the components to suit your palate.

Techniques for Mixing Ingredients to Maintain Texture
1. Cook the Pasta Al Dente: Begin by boiling your pasta in salted water. Cook it until it is al dente, which means it should still have a slight bite to it. This prevents the pasta from becoming mushy when mixed with the dressing and other ingredients.
2. Cool the Pasta: After draining the pasta, rinse it under cold water to stop the cooking process. This also helps to remove excess starch, preventing the pasta from sticking together.
3. Layer Ingredients Thoughtfully: In a large mixing bowl, combine the pasta with the chopped vegetables, olives, and cheese. Drizzle the dressing over the top and gently toss the ingredients using a spatula or large spoon. This technique helps to evenly distribute the dressing without breaking the pasta or vegetables.
4. Avoid Overmixing: Be careful not to overmix the salad. This can lead to mushy textures and loss of distinct flavors. Gently fold the ingredients until just combined.
The Importance of Chilling the Salad for Flavor Development
Once your pasta salad is mixed, cover it and place it in the refrigerator for at least 30 minutes before serving. Chilling allows the flavors to meld together, creating a more cohesive and delicious dish. The cold temperatures enhance the refreshing qualities of the salad, making it perfect for warm days or outdoor gatherings.
